Ludhiana: A schoolgirl missing since Wednesday in Punjab's Ludhiana was allegedly gang-raped and murdered. Her body, with multiple injuries, was retrieved from a canal last evening.
Doctors have confirmed rape.
The girl was allegedly kidnapped on her way home from school in the Shimlapuri area on Wednesday and then taken to a house where she was allegedly gang-raped.
There were at least 17 wounds all over her body and the police say a deep cut on her head indicates that she was hit with a sharp weapon.
Her body was dumped in a canal.
There have been angry protests by relatives of the girl and others since yesterday.
